This is the story of the creation of a "Pickity" Place, a quintessential destination place in New Hampshire. David and Judith Walter, the founders, followed their hearts and shared their dream of a simple, celebratory lifestyle with all of us. Their daughter Wendy, discloses where the name "Pickity" comes from, trials and errors experienced, and what it means to be "Pickity". --

My last book of the year. This little gem brought so many fond memories to mind for me. I highly recommend picking up a little “Pickity”, especially if you’ve ever had the pleasure of visiting this precious hideaway in Mason, NH. Mom and I used to treat ourselves to the gift shop every spring once the road dried out. It was something we always looked forward to as an annual tradition. Learning about the details of how it came about and the lovely family that made it all happen was a real treat. The pictures and artwork are eye candy. A beautiful book, “Well Done, Wendy Walter, thank you for sharing!”

A delightful read, giving the history of a place I have visited many times over the years. The author grew up at Pickety Place, and shares her perspective of her family's life. Lots of photographs and lovely art work enhance this little book.
